Types of Tow Trucks and Their Unique Benefits

There are different types of tow trucks, each tailored for specific situations. For example, flat bed tow trucks are ideal for transporting luxury vehicles or those with significant damage, as they allow for complete lifting of the vehicle off the ground. On the other hand, heavy equipment towing requires robust and powerful vehicles, specially designed to manage heavier loads like construction equipment.

Comprehensive Roadside Assistance

Besides towing, many companies offer roadside assistance to help drivers in emergencies. Services might include tire changes, jump-starts, and lockout services. The Role of Technology in Modern Towing

With advances in technology, the towing industry has seen significant improvements in efficiency and service delivery. Modern fleets are equipped with GPS tracking, allowing for precise location updates and ETA for service vehicles. This tech-enhanced approach ensures that help is swift and accurate, catering to a more connected and informed clientele.
